Title: Hiroki Osumimoto: Innovator in Compressor Technology

Introduction

Hiroki Osumimoto is a notable inventor based in Shimizu,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of compressor technology, holding a total of 2 patents. His work focuses on improving the efficiency and functionality of compressors, which are essential in various industrial applications.

Latest Patents

Osumimoto's latest patents include a Compressor with Oil-Mist Separator and a Screw Compressor. The Compressor with Oil-Mist Separator features an inlet passage that directs a flow axis of a mixture gas, including a mist of lubrication oil, to be extracted from the compressor under pressurized conditions. The design ensures effective separation of oil mist from the gas. The Screw Compressor, on the other hand, is designed with a main casing that houses male and female rotors, along with a discharge casing that facilitates the efficient discharge of compressed gas. This innovative design includes an oil reservoir for accumulating oil separated from the compressed gas, enhancing the overall performance of the compressor.
